Subject:Disapproval, Updated Drinking Water Source Protection Plan for the Marble Hills Well; Marble Hills Subdivision Water System; Water System #02058, Source No. WS001
Dear Scott Waldron:
The Division of Drinking Water (the Division) received the updated Drinking Water Source Protection (DWSP) plan for the Marble Hills Well from you on July 12, 2023.
We have completed our review of the updated DWSP plan; however before we can concur with the updated plan, the requirements listed below must be addressed and the plan resubmitted for
review.
RequirementsImplementation of land management strategiesThe following is a screenshot from a previous updated DWSP plan that outlines the strategies that need to be completed.Please
complete the management strategies for the uncontrolled PCS, including Faust Valley Road and residences within the source protection zones and submit records that it was completed. For
residential fact sheets, I often see the fact sheets uploaded to a website then a bill stuffer with a few lines pointing people to the website. You can find the Division of Drinking
Water (DDW) created fact sheets in the Ground-Water User’s guide on the DDW website.https://deq.utah.gov/drinking-water/preparing-source-protection-plansAs stated in R309-600 and 605:
Implementing DWSP Plans - Each Public Water System (PWS) shall begin implementing each of its DWSP Plans in accordance with the implementation schedule within 180 days after submittal,
if the plan is not disapproved, which should include documentation of how the land management strategies identified for existing and future potential contamination sources were implemented.
You did not provide adequate documentation that you implemented your plan according to this requirement. Please implement the land management strategies outlined in prior plan submittals
and provide documentation to source protection staff within 90 days of the date of this letter.
A dormant deficiency (SP03 DWSP PLAN NOT IMPLEMENTED ACCORDING TO MANAGEMENT STRATEGIES IN DWSP) has been added to the Division’s database to serve as a tracking tool and reminder. Failure
to correct this deficiency by the required due date (90 days from the date of this letter) will result in 25 Improvement Priority System (IPS) points being assigned as well as a treatment
technique violation as stated in R309-215-16(4)(a). If you have any questions about these points please contact Jennifer Yee at (385) 515-1501 or ddwips@utah.gov.If you cannot address
the deficiency within 90 days, please request a Corrective Action Plan (CAP) at requestcap.utah.gov. You must request the CAP before the deficiency has been assessed. If you have any
